What is the Sister Chapters Program?

The Sister Chapters Program (SCP) began as a pilot project in 2023, with 10 chapters participating in the initiative. The program aims to create formal partnerships (sisterhoods) between IEEE Communications Society (ComSoc) chapters from different regions. In 2024, the program expanded to 23 chapter pairs, and in 2025, we are targeting even more global collaborations.

This initiative fosters cross-cultural collaboration, knowledge exchange, and student engagement while promoting ComSoc membership and development. Partner chapters benefit from funding opportunities of up to $1,000 for joint activities throughout the year.

Key Insights:

In 2025, participation across all regions increased compared to 2024.

  • The Europe, Middle East, and Africa (EMEA) region grew from 5 to 8 participating chapters, an increase of 3.
  • Latin America (LA) saw the largest rise, adding 4 new chapters, growing from 7 to 11.
  • The Asia-Pacific (AP) region also expanded, increasing from 8 to 10 chapters.
  • North America (NA) saw a modest increase from 3 to 4 chapters.

Overall, the total number of participating chapters rose from 23 in 2024 to 33 in 2025, reflecting a net increase of 10 chapters and indicating broader regional engagement this year.

Participation Comparison by Region:

Region 2024 Participants 2025 Chapters Difference
Europe, Middle East, and Africa (EMEA) 5 8 +3
Latin America (LA) 7 11 +4
Asia-Pacific (AP) 8 10 +2
North America (NA) 3 4 +1
Total 23 33 +10
